The favorite woman of the Japanese sengoku warlord Oda Nobunaga, and Nobunaga, who gave birth to the later Gifu Castle Nobunaga and others, were recently demolished. As it ages, it becomes difficult to maintain management, and the site will be sold to the city for renovation as a park. Citizens and fans of history have expressed their hope to leave a valuable historical legacy, but more than 630 years of history have come to an end.

According to the History of Gangnam City, etc., Yoshinori was the daughter of the powerful local Ikoma clan. Founded in 1384, the temple is the Bodhi Temple of the Ikoma family. While living in the Ikoma family's mansion, Ginai met Nobunaga and became a side room. He had the eldest son, Nobunaga, the second son, Nobuo, and a daughter, who later became Tokugawa Ieyasu's eldest son, Nobuyasu, and tokuhime, wife. Nobunaga has no children with Masamune and Nagisa, and Gino has a strong presence in the Oda family. Legend has it that Nobunaga, who died at a young age, was shed tears of regret for her death. Nobunaga is said to have supplied 660 stones to the temple as incense money.

The temple's current main hall was built in 1925. The living room is not known, but it is believed to be of the Edo period. The tomb of Kino on the west side of the temple, together with the tomb of the head of the Ikoma family, has been designated as a municipal cultural property and cannot be the object of demolition and sale this time. After the temple is demolished, the tombstone will continue to stand, and how to preserve and inherit it has become a problem.

According to Mr. Hideo Iko, the 48-year-old head of the 19th generation of Ikoma family members who own the temple, the temple has not had an exclusive abbot since 60 years ago, and there are 10 tan families. Long-term maintenance management became a problem, and discussions about demolition began about 5 years ago. There are problems with earthquake resistance and rain leakage, but from the perspective of cost, renovation is difficult. The tablets of Ginai and Nobunaga, which are located in the main hall, have been transferred to other temples and other places, and Mr. Hideo said: "Bodhi Temple, which has a relationship with Nobunaga and is the ancestral temple, has a long history, so I want to keep it, but there are very few donors, and financially I have no choice." ”

According to the city, the south side of the temple's courtyard is in 1992, and the north side is the Jiuchang temple park that began to be lent to the city for free in 2012. In August 2020, the owner transferred the free leased land to the municipal government free of charge, asking the municipal government to acquire about 1,600 square meters of the old site after the demolition of the main hall and warehouse. The municipality and the owner repeatedly negotiated and decided on the purchase policy.

At the September regular meeting held on September 2, the land appraisal and survey budget totaled about 590,000 yen. It is said that it will be demolished and acquired in 2022 and renovated as a park in 2023.
